Shure chosen for Teenage Cancer Trust's 10th Anniversary live extravaganza

Shure supply wireless monitoring systems for huge roster of talent at Royal Albert Hall

London, UK, April 28, 2010

QUICK FACTS

 

  • The Teenage Cancer Trust's 10th Anniversary extravaganza took place at the Royal Albert Hall over 10 days
  • The star studded line up included Suade, Noel Gallagher, JLS, The Specials, Arctic Monkeys, The Who and Them Crooked Vultures
  • The newly launched Shure PSM900 wireless personal monitoring system was used throughout the series of gigs
  • Entec Sound and Light provided the PA for the whole event
  • Entec Sound engineers were amazed how good the PSM900 sounded and how easy it was to setup and use
  • Teenage Cancer Trust has raised over £8.7 million in the last ten years.

“I had the pleasure of using Shure’s new PSM900 at TCT this year and was amazed at just how good they sounded."

“The setup of PSM900 was very easy using the scan function built-in to the packs. It immediately found clean spectrum and after I synced the info via infra-red back into the transmitters I was ready to go in no time."

“And CueMode is a revelation. I can monitor exactly what each artist is hearing on their frequency, not what my separate PFL pack is transmitting. I can also switch to any frequency I have programmed in at the touch of a button and I can listen to everyone from one pack!”

Magic, Entec’s on-site monitor engineer for TCT 2010

About Shure Incorporated

Founded in 1925, Shure Incorporated (www.shure.com) is widely acknowledged as the world's leading manufacturer of microphones and audio electronics. Over the years, the Company has designed and produced many high-quality professional and consumer audio products that have become legendary for performance, reliability, and value. Shure’s diverse product line includes world-class wired microphones and wireless microphone systems for performers and presenters, award-winning earphones and headsets for MP3 players and smartphones, and top-rated phonograph cartridges for professional DJs. Today, Shure products are the first choice whenever audio performance is a top priority.

Shure Incorporated corporate headquarters is located in Niles, Illinois, in the United States. The Company has additional manufacturing facilities and regional sales offices in China, Germany, Hong Kong, Japan, Mexico, The United Kingdom, and the United States.
